medical equipment marketing involves promoting medical devices, tools, and equipment to healthcare facilities such as hospitals, clinics, and other healthcare providers. The goal of medical equipment marketing is to increase product awareness, generate leads, and ultimately drive sales. Here, we will delve into the world of medical equipment marketing and explore strategies that can help companies succeed in this competitive industry.
One important aspect of medical equipment marketing is understanding the needs and preferences of healthcare providers. Healthcare professionals are often looking for equipment that is reliable, accurate, and easy to use. It is essential for medical equipment companies to highlight the key features and benefits of their products to demonstrate how they can improve patient care and streamline medical procedures.
Another crucial element of medical equipment marketing is building relationships with key decision-makers in healthcare facilities. This can include hospital administrators, physicians, nurses, and other healthcare professionals who have influence over purchasing decisions. By establishing strong relationships with these individuals, medical equipment companies can increase their chances of securing contracts and partnerships.
In today’s digital age, online marketing plays a significant role in promoting medical equipment. Medical equipment companies can take advantage of various digital marketing strategies, including search engine optimization (SEO), social media marketing, email marketing, and content marketing, to reach their target audience and drive engagement. By creating compelling content that highlights the benefits of their products and services, medical equipment companies can attract potential customers and generate leads.
Trade shows and conferences are also essential components of medical equipment marketing. These events provide companies with the opportunity to showcase their products, network with industry professionals, and build brand awareness. By participating in trade shows and conferences, medical equipment companies can gain valuable exposure and connect with potential customers in person.
In addition to online marketing and trade shows, traditional marketing tactics such as print advertising, direct mail, and cold calling can still be effective in reaching healthcare providers. These methods may not be as cutting-edge as digital marketing, but they can still play a significant role in building brand recognition and generating leads.
One challenge that medical equipment companies often face is navigating the complex regulatory environment that governs the sale and marketing of medical devices. It is essential for companies to stay abreast of regulatory requirements and ensure that their marketing efforts comply with industry regulations. Failure to do so can result in fines, penalties, and damage to the company’s reputation.
Lastly, customer service is a critical aspect of medical equipment marketing. Healthcare providers rely on medical equipment companies to provide timely support, training, and maintenance for their products. By offering exceptional customer service, medical equipment companies can build trust with their customers and foster long-lasting relationships that lead to repeat business and referrals.
